#da059e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#da059e is composed of 85.5% red, 2%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.7% magenta, 27.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 316.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 43.7%. #da059e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#b5003d.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

● #da059e color description : Vivid pink.
The hexadecimal color #da059e has RGB values of R:218, G:5,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.28,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14288286.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070005 is the darkest color, while #fff3fb is the lightest one.
